New Politics for a New Age The travails of the pro-life movement augur for a new kind of politics for religious conservatives: prudentialist-minority. It is minority politics in that it recognizes that their moral vision is not presently accepted by the majority of the public. It is prudentialist in that rather than taking an all-or-nothing stand on moral absolutes, it accepts that in a fallen world, politics will always fall short of a perfect moral standard.
